Telegram is a cross-platform instant messaging app founded in 2013 by Russian entrepreneur Pavel Durov and his brother Nikolai Durov. Known for its speed, security, and rich feature set, it has surpassed 900 million monthly active users worldwide. It supports end-to-end encrypted chats, self-destructing messages (read-and-delete), cloud storage, large file transfers (up to 2GB), and the creation of groups with up to 20,000 members and channels with unlimited subscribers. It is widely used for personal communication, community management, and information dissemination.
